Save August 22 for the 10th Annual Made in Ada Wilson Football Festival
MEDIA RELEASE__The Ada Area Chamber of Commerce is excited to celebrate a major milestone with the 10th Annual Made in Ada Wilson Football Festival, taking place Saturday, August 22, from 5–11 p.m. at Ada Depot Park.
What began a decade ago as a celebration of Ada’s rich football history has grown into one of the community’s favorite summer events. This year’s festival will feature an evening packed with family-friendly activities, live entertainment, food, drinks and plenty of football spirit.
Highlights include the Hot Wing Challenge, Beer Stein Holding Contest, face painting with the ONU Cheer Squad, a dunk tank featuring the ONU Football Team, and live music from Brooklyn and the Vibe and headliner Trailer Park Ninjas.
